AI summary

The company has filed its 54th AGM notice and Annual Report for FY 2024-25, with the meeting scheduled for August 28, 2025 via video conferencing. Key business includes adopting the FY25 audited financials, re-appointing a director, ratifying cost auditor remuneration of Rs. 90,000, and appointing a new secretarial auditor for a 5-year term. Two preferential allotment proposals are on the agenda: (1) issuance of 6,69,226 convertible warrants to South Korean firm WSG Co. Ltd. at Rs. 129.33 per warrant, totalling Rs. 8.66 crores (USD 1 million); and (2) issuance of 11,95,893 equity shares to a promoter group entity (Remi Finance & Investment) and three non-promoters at Rs. 129.33 per share, totalling Rs. 15.47 crores. Combined, the company plans to raise approximately Rs. 24.13 crores through the preferential route. The board saw turnover with three new independent directors joining and three completing their term in September 2024.

Likely market impact

Existing shareholders should note that the combined preferential allotments could lead to equity dilution, especially if the warrants are fully converted into shares. The participation of a foreign strategic investor (WSG Co. Ltd.) and promoter group in the fundraise signals confidence but also an expanded equity base at Rs. 129.33 per share, which sets a near-term reference price worth tracking.
